Vehicle Interior specialist
Custom Vehicle Interiors - Vehicle upholstery repair - Campervan interiors -
Custom Car mats - Commercial vehicles
Vehicle Interior specialist
Custom Vehicle Interiors - Vehicle upholstery repair - Campervan interiors -
Custom Car mats - Commercial vehicles